English version

direct sale

From Longman Business Dictionarydirect salediˌrect ˈsale [countable, uncountable]COMMERCE1a sale made by a manufacturer or importer direct to a shop, rather than through a WHOLESALER or a DISTRIBUTORIn Europe, we rely on local distributors rather than direct sales.a company’s direct sales force2a sale made by a WHOLESALER or DISTRIBUTOR direct to the public, rather than through shops sale
Pictures of the day
Do you know what each of these is called?
Click on the pictures to check.